Summary: | Adiwiyata is a program for sustainable development education from The Ministry of Environment Indonesia, according to the Adiwiyata school guide from the Ministry of Environment Indonesia (2013). One of the Adiwiyata certified school in Bandung, SDN 001 Merdeka had a concerning issue of the abundance of plastic waste in the school, school as it is found that within the school, the students can’t seem to separate their waste and often the plastic waste is found outside of the trash bin and in the corridor way. The Adiwiyata facility design that supposed to support the students to behave more environmentally friendly is to be questioned. The objective to this research is to evaluate the corridor that have trash bin and poster as Adiwiyata facility, and about plastic waste management in SDN 001 Merdeka, using comparative method with qualitative approach and based on 6 Indonesian regulations in the perspective of design for sustainable behavior model by Lidman and Renstrom (2011). The result of evaluation to this research is that the Adiwiyata facilities for plastic waste management in SDN 001 Merdeka were not effective in their usage, and the facilities were highly influenced by several factors found from the design for sustainable behavior aspect, from the user’s in control factors with its connection with the design of the facility factors. |
